You may have noticed that there’s been an update made to Moodle to add a new accessibility tool. Our old one was a bit limited and not functioning particularly well anymore.
Here's some key points:
- The widget can be located by looking in the bottom right hand corner of a screen for a yellow icon of a little person in a circle:
![]()
- Clicking on this person opens a pop-out menu which gives quite a lot of function to help you change the look of Moodle to make it more readable or in line with your preferences and needs. Options include:
- Changing the contrast between light and dark elements
- Changing text size and spacing.
- Enlarging the curser or adding a reading mask / guide
- dyslexia friendly pre-set options
- and much more
Please use these functions if it's helpful and to ignore it if it’s not. If you do use it then you don't be afraid of messing anything up. Any changes can be reset using the button at the bottom of the menu:
